Skip to content

Commit 809df50

Browse files
committed
incorporados 4 mas emuladores, actualizado README, agregado amiga, separado mednafen:
* adicionado sistema comodore amiga * adicionado emulador fs-uae y uae a amiga * adicionado nintendo virtualboy * adicionado (por ahora) mednafen2 (mednafen 0.9.X) a virtualboy * ordenado emuladores mess/mame, primero sdlmess luego xmess ultimo mess * adicionado sistema "all roms" para ver todos los roms de emuzona * adicionado solo mednafen, mess y mame a "all roms" * fusionado Gameboy con Color para minimizar la larga lista * fusionado WonderSwan con color para minimizar la larga lista * fusionado Neogeo pocket con color para minimizar la larga lista * actualizado el readme para detallar este proyecto vs original
1 parent 79ec2da commit 809df50

File tree

2 files changed

+1509
-1316
lines changed

2 files changed

+1509
-1316
lines changed

README

Lines changed: 88 additions & 75 deletions
Original file line numberDiff line numberDiff line change
@@ -1,11 +1,14 @@
11
Gelide - Readme
22
===============
33

4-
Tabla de contenidos:
4+
## Tabla de contenidos:
5+
-------------------
56

67
1. Acerca de Gelide
8+
1.1. Y como funciona?
79
2. Características
810
3. Estado + Sistemas Incorporados (v 0.1.5)
11+
3.1 Diferencias respeto gelide y emulao
912
4. Proyecto
1013
4.1. Cómo contribuir
1114
5. Instalación
@@ -18,12 +21,13 @@ Tabla de contenidos:
1821

1922

2023

21-
1. Acerca de Gelide
24+
## 1. Acerca de Gelide/Emulao
2225

2326
Gelide es un frontend multi sistema y multi emulador que te permitirá
2427
gestionar cualquier tipo de sistema emulado (ordenador, consola, arcade, etc)
2528
así como catalogar y lanzar cualquier juego para el que exista un emulador bajo
26-
Gnu/Linux.
29+
Gnu/Linux. Fue creado por Copyright (C) 2008-2011 Juan Ángel Moreno Fernández
30+
y esta version aqui es especifica para Debian VenenuX y Debian lenny/squeeze.
2731

2832
Te permite configurar cualquier emulador que soporte parámetros por linea de
2933
comandos, sin tener que recordarlos una y otra vez simplificando así su uso.
@@ -32,17 +36,35 @@ comandos, sin tener que recordarlos una y otra vez simplificando así su uso.
3236
(ver el archivo COPYING para obtener más información) y escrito en C++
3337
utilizando como base las librerías Gtkmm.
3438

35-
Visita la web del proyecto en http://gelide.sf.net para obtener más
36-
información.
39+
Visita la web del proyecto en http://gelide.sf.net para versiones que
40+
funcionen con Linux mas modernos, esta es para GTK2 y muchos mas emuladores!
3741

3842

3943

40-
2. Características
44+
### 1.1 Y como funciona?
4145

42-
* Gui simple, intuitiva y totalmente configurable.
43-
* Soporta cualquier tipo de sistema (plataforma).
44-
* Permite la configuración de cualquier emulador que soporte parámetros por
45-
linea comandos.
46+
Gelide tiene 3 paneles, uno de la consola/sistema (Arriba izquierda-centro)
47+
otro del emulador (abajo del de los sistemas) y los roms (al lado de los sistemas/consolas),
48+
selecciona cada apartado (sistema, emulador y rom a jugar) despues pulsar enter sobre
49+
el rom y lanzara el emulador para jugar el rom seleccionado.
50+
51+
MAS FACIL IMPOSIBLE!!!
52+
53+
Los roms o juegos aparecen despues de generar su listado, desde el apartado de
54+
las consolas/sistemas a emular con un click de menu, de cada consola los roms deberan
55+
estar en /var/emulation/roms, si se prefiere otro lugar se define editando este partado.
56+
57+
Los apartados de sistemas/consolas y emulador son editables para modificar las
58+
opciones de lineas de comando que acepta cada emulador o los datos de la consola/sistema
59+
que emula, tambien se pueden agrear nuevas consolas y nuevos emuladores por consolas.
60+
61+
62+
63+
## 2. Características
64+
65+
* Gui simple, gestión de sistemas, emuladores y juegos mediante menús simples.
66+
* Multiproceso, cada emulacion ejhecutada es un hilo propio desde la gui.
67+
* Configuración de cualquier emulador que soporte parámetros por linea comandos.
4668
* Para cada sistema es posible configurar cualquier número de emuladores.
4769
* Soporta la inserción de datos de juegos desde ficheros DAT. Actualmente
4870
soporta tres formatos: ClrMamePro, Mame XML, Logiqx XML.
@@ -53,21 +75,20 @@ información.
5375
sets de imágenes del "no-intro screenshot archive".
5476
* Permite exportar e importar las configuraciones de sistemas (incluyendo
5577
las configuracioens de sus emuladores).
56-
* Gestión de sistemas, emuladores y juegos mediante menús simples.
5778
* Incluye un panel de filtros para los listados de juegos.
5879
* Soporta filtrado de juegos por nombre.
5980
* Modo pantalla completa.
6081

6182

6283

63-
3. Estado + Sistemas Incorporados (v 0.1.5)
84+
## 3. Estado + Sistemas Incorporados (v 0.1.5-1)
6485

6586
Actualmente Gelide está en estado beta, esto significa que aunque es muy
6687
funcional, es probable que tenga multitud de errores. Además, no incluye todas
6788
las funcionalidades que pretendo implementarle ni todos los sistemas y
6889
emuladores que me gustaría preconfigurarle.
6990

70-
En la versión actual, lleva incorporados un total de 38 sistemas y 36
91+
En la versión actual, lleva incorporados un total de 40 sistemas y 38
7192
emuladores diferentes, preconfigurados de la siguiente manera:
7293
* Amstrad GX4000:
7394
Mess, Sdlmess
@@ -87,6 +108,8 @@ emuladores diferentes, preconfigurados de la siguiente manera:
87108
Mednafen, Xe, Mess, Sdlmess, Xmess
88109
* Coleco ColecoVision:
89110
Mess, Sdlmess, Xmess
111+
* Commodore Amiga:
112+
UAE, fs-uae, e-UAE, Mess, Sdlmess, Xmess
90113
* Emerson Arcadia 2001:
91114
Mess, Sdlmess, Xmess
92115
* Entex Adventure vision:
@@ -102,91 +125,77 @@ emuladores diferentes, preconfigurados de la siguiente manera:
102125
* Mattel Intellivision:
103126
Mess, Sdlmess, Xmess, jzIntv
104127
* NEC Pc Engine:
105-
Hu-go!, Mednafen, Xe, Mess, Sdlmess, Xmess
128+
Mednafen, Hu-go!, Xe, Mess, Sdlmess, Xmess
106129
* NEC Super Grafx:
107130
Mednafen, Mess, Sdlmess
108131
* Nintendo DS:
109132
DeSMuME
110133
* Nintendo Famicom Disk system:
111-
FCEUX, Nestopia, Mednafen, Xe, Mess, Sdlmess
134+
FCEUX, Mednafen, Fceu, Xe, Mess, Sdlmess
112135
* Nintendo Game Boy:
113-
Gambatte SDL, Gngb, Gnuboy, VisualBoyAdvance, Mednafen, Xe, Mess,
114-
Sdlmess, Xmess
136+
Mednafen, VisualBoyAdvance, Xe, Mess, Sdlmess, Xmess
115137
* Nintendo Game Boy Color:
116-
Gambatte SDL, Gngb, Gnuboy, VisualBoyAdvance, Mednafen, Xe, Mess,
117-
Sdlmess, Xmess
138+
Mednafen, VisualBoyAdvance, Xe, Mess, Sdlmess, Xmess
118139
* Nintendo Game Boy Advance:
119-
VisualBoyAdvance, BoyCott Advance-SDL, Mednafen, Xe, Mess, Sdlmess
140+
Mednafen, VisualBoyAdvance, Xe, Mess, Sdlmess
120141
* Nintendo Entertaninment System (NES):
121-
FCEUX, Nestopia, Mednafen, Xe, Mess, Sdlmess
142+
FCEUX, Mednafen, Fceu, Xe, Mess, Sdlmess
122143
* Nintendo Super Nintendo Entertaninment System (SNES):
123-
SNes9x-gtk, BSnes, Zsnes, Xe, Mess, Sdlmess, Xmess
144+
Snes9x, Mednafen, SNes9x-gtk, Zsnes, Xe, Mess, Sdlmess, Xmess
124145
* Nintendo 64:
125-
Mupen64Plus, Mess, Sdlmess
146+
Mupen64Plus, Mupen64, Mess, Sdlmess
147+
* Nintendo Virtual Boy:
148+
Mednafen, Mess, Sdlmess
126149
* Raine:
127150
Raine, Mame, Sdlmame, XMame
128151
* RCA Studio II:
129152
Mess, Sdlmess, Xmess
130153
* SEGA 32X:
131-
Gens/GS, Mess, Sdlmes
154+
Gens, Gens/GS, Mess, Sdlmes
132155
* SEGA Game Gear:
133-
Osmose, Mednafen, Xe, Mess, Sdlmess
156+
Mednafen, Osmose, Xe, Mess, Sdlmess
134157
* SEGA Master System:
135-
Osmose, Mednafen, Xe, Mess, Sdlmess, Xmess
158+
Mednafen, Osmose, Xe, Mess, Sdlmess, Xmess
136159
* SEGA Mega Drive:
137-
Gens/GS, Regen, Xe, Generator, Mess, Sdlmess, Xmess
160+
Dgen, Gens, Gens/GS, Regen, Xe, Generator, Mess, Sdlmess, Xmess
138161
* SEGA SG-1000:
139162
Mednafen, Xe, Mess, Sdlmess
140163
* Sinclair ZX Spectrum:
141164
FBZX, Fuse, SpectEmu, Mess, SdlMess
142165
* SNK Neo Geo:
143-
Mame, Sdlmame, GnGeo, XMame
166+
GnGeo, Mame, Sdlmame, XMame
144167
* SNK Neo Geo Pocket:
145168
Mednafen, Xe, Mess, Sdlmess
146169
* SNK Neo Geo Pocket Color:
147170
Mednafen, Xe, Mess, Sdlmess
148171
* ZiNc:
149172
ZiNc, Mame, Sdlmame, XMame
150173

151-
He incluido el documento "Systems&Emulators-HowTo" en el que podéis
152-
encontrar una extensa documentación sobre como encontrar, instalar y configurar
153-
cada uno de los emuladores soportados por la versión actual. Podéis encontrarlo
154-
bajo el directorio doc del tarball.
155-
156-
NOTA: Este apartado puede que no esté actualizado aunque intentaré modificarlo
157-
con cada nueva versión de Gelide. Podréis encontrar este mismo apartado
158-
actualizado (eso espero) en la web del proyecto: http://gelide.sf.net.
159-
160-
161-
162-
4. Proyecto
163-
164-
Gelide es un proyecto hospedado en sourceforge.net. Si necesitas ayuda o
165-
cualquier otra cosa solo tienes que pasar por nuestro tracker de soporte:
166-
http://sourceforge.net/tracker2/?atid=1026807&group_id=213712&func=browse
167-
también puedes visitarnos en el apartado de foros:
168-
http://sourceforge.net/forum/?group_id=213712
169-
Para cualquier otra cosa, puedes contactar con nosotros en la dirección de
170-
correo electrónico del proyecto: <[email protected]>
171-
172-
4.1. Cómo contribuir
173-
174-
Hay muchas maneras de las que puedes ayudar sin necesidad de programar nada.
175-
Simplemente utilizando Gelide e informandonos de aquellos problemas con que te
176-
encuentres, puede sernos de gran ayuda:
177-
http://sourceforge.net/tracker2/?group_id=213712&atid=1026806
178-
también son bienvenidas todas aquellas ideas para mejorar gelide, tanto la
179-
interfaz como cualquier otra parte del programa:
180-
http://sourceforge.net/tracker2/?group_id=213712&atid=1026809
181-
182-
Puedes ayudarnos también a que Gelide esté traducido a tu lenguaje nativo
183-
para lo cual no necesitas conocimientos de programación, simplemente tendrás
184-
que traducir las cadenas que aparecen en el archivo "gelide.pot" que puedes
185-
encontrar en el directorio "po" del tarball. Puedes hacerlo con cualquier editor
186-
de textos, aunque mi consejo es que utilices algún editor de archivos po, como
187-
PoEdit o GTranslator. Una vez que tengas la traducción terminada, me la puedes
188-
enviar a <[email protected]> para que la pueda añadir a la siguiente versión
189-
de Gelide.
174+
175+
176+
### 3.1 Cambios respecto gelide original y VenenuX
177+
178+
A Directorio de roms:
179+
Todos los modulos/emuladores estan preconfigurados con su ROM directorio y abren en ventana.
180+
181+
B Emuladores Ajustados:
182+
Se cambio tres emuladores, bsnes, Gambate y boycott se removieron por ser complicados y
183+
ofrecer lo mismo que mednafen, en la mayoria se establece mednafen como primario para lograr
184+
homogeneidad al emular y el usuario no se pierda (especialmente con los salvados)
185+
Se agrego tres emuladores, los viejos fceu, mupen64 y se dividio mednafen entre el 0.8 y 0.9.
186+
187+
C Sistemas mas usados ordenados
188+
Los emuladores mas usados o populares estan ordenados como primeros y los menos populares
189+
se colocaron al final de la lista. ***Se tienen pendientes mas emuladores y sistemas que estan incluso
190+
desaparecidos del mundo de linux.***
191+
192+
193+
194+
## 4. Proyecto y contribuciones
195+
196+
Gelide es un proyecto hospedado en sourceforge.net. Recientemente se mudo
197+
a un hospedaje en github
198+
https://github.com/tapule/Gelide
190199

191200
Otra forma de ayudarnos es con la traducción de otros documentos del
192201
proyecto, como por ejemplo "doc/Systems&Emulators-HowTo.es_ES.txt" o este mismo
@@ -200,23 +209,23 @@ enviarnos los archivos exportados a la dirección de correo del proyecto
200209
201210

202211

203-
5. Instalación
212+
## 5. Instalación
204213

205214
Las instrucciones de instalación las podéis encontrar en el archivo INSTALL
206215
en la raiz del archivo tarball con el código fuente del programa. Para compilar
207216
Gelide desde los fuentes necesitarás como mínimo Gtkmm 2.6.x instalado en tu
208217
sistema además de las autotools y lo necesario para compilar aplicaciones en
209218
C/C++ bajo GNU/Linux.
210219

211-
5.1. Dependencias
220+
### 5.1. Dependencias
212221

213222
Gelide en su versión actual, solo depende de las librerías libgtkmm y
214223
libxml2, no obstante para compilar desde los archivos fuente, necesitarás tener
215224
instaladas las versiones de desarrollo de estas dos librerías (-dev) y también
216225
la utilidad intltool.
217226

218227

219-
6. Acerca de las Roms
228+
## 6. Acerca de las Roms
220229

221230
Gelide está desarrollado sin ningún ánimo más alla de mi propia inquietud
222231
por la programación y el mundo GNU/Linux y PARA NADA está a favor del uso ilegal
@@ -227,7 +236,7 @@ relacionado, no responderé.
227236
encontrar sin dificultad.
228237

229238

230-
7. Ficheros Dat
239+
## 7. Ficheros Dat
231240

232241
Los archivos Dat, son una especie de base de datos donde se almacena
233242
información referente a un sistema, sus juegos y los datos de sus roms. Son
@@ -261,13 +270,17 @@ flags del listado de juegos.
261270
Recopilación extensa de ficheros dats en diferentes formatos.
262271

263272

264-
8. Disclaimer
273+
## 8. Disclaimer
265274

266275
Ni mi perro ni yo, nos hacemos responsables de lo que te pueda pasar a ti o
267276
a tu ordenador, por utilizar Gelide. Esta claro ¿no?.
268277

278+
Ni VenenuX ni los mapurites que ya no quieren contribuir sino solo cuando les
279+
conviene se hacen responsables de lo que pueda pasar usando este software. Asi como estilo
280+
mocosoft que nunca estan cuando se les necesita.
281+
269282

270-
9. Agradecimientos
283+
## 9. Agradecimientos
271284

272285
A Minisoriex Vimatoga por sus ideas y ayuda.
273286
A JesusDa por darme la idea para los nombres de las versiones.
@@ -284,7 +297,7 @@ funcionamiento de un sistema determinado, sin vosotros el mundo de la emulación
284297
no existiría.
285298

286299

287-
10. Licencia
300+
## 10. Licencia
288301

289302
Gelide
290303
Copyright (C) 2008-2011 Juan Ángel Moreno Fernández
@@ -307,6 +320,6 @@ Gelide. If not, see <http://www.gnu.org/licenses/>
307320
-------------------------------------------------------------------------------
308321
Para obtener más información, visita la página web del proyecto, que podrás
309322
encontrar en:
310-
http://gelide.sourceforge.net
323+
https://github.com/tapule/Gelide
311324
-------------------------------------------------------------------------------
312325

0 commit comments

Comments
 (0)